Transcription
March 6, 1890
J.H. Block,
Moscow, Russia,
Dear Sir:-
I have your letter under date 14th February last, enclosing translations of various articles concerning the phonograph which have appeared in the Russian newspapers, for which please accept my thanks.
The phonograph for His Imperial Highness, the Csar of Russia, went forward to you some time ago, and you will have doubtless received it ore this communication reaches you.
Yours very truly,
Thomas A. Edison
